Practical Publisher Notes for Using Funny Rabid Raccoon SVG
As an experienced blog designer, here are a few practical tips to ensure the Funny Rabid Raccoon SVG performs well in your publishing workflow:
- Test on Multiple Screens: Check how it looks on desktop and mobile to ensure it remains visually appealing across all devices.
- Preview in Real Layouts: Place it inside a real blog layout or Canva template to see how it interacts with other elements.
- Check Contrast and Readability: Ensure that the text overlay doesn’t lose legibility against the background.
- Review File Size: Compress images properly to maintain web performance, especially for large-scale use.
- Confirm Commercial Licensing: Always confirm that you have the right to use the graphic on monetized websites, affiliate pages, or paid content products.
By following these steps, you can maximize the value of the Funny Rabid Raccoon SVG and ensure it enhances rather than distracts from your editorial content.
